Mango Panna Cotta Recipe | Italian Panna Cotta


Panna cotta is an Italian dessert of sweetened cream thickened with gelatin and molded-in small cups or silicon mold. The cream may be aromatized with coffee, vanilla, or other flavorings.

This mango panna cotta is in two layers. One layer is a simple Vanilla Pudding layer and the other is a Mango Pudding layer. The combination of these two flavors is amazing.

Ingredients required in this recipe are:
For the vanilla layer :
  • Gelatin- 1 packet, 10 gms.
  • Heavy cream or whipping cream- 1 and a half cups.
  • Sugar - 2  to 3 tablespoons or to taste.
  • Hot boiling water-1/2 cup
  • Vanilla essence- 1 1/2 teaspoon
For Mango Layer:
  • Mango puree- 1 and a half cup(Puree of 2 or 3 mangoes)
  • Gelatin- 1 packet, 10 gms.
  • Sugar - 2  to 3 tablespoons or to taste.
  • Hot boiling water-1/2 cup
  • Vanilla essence- 1 teaspoon.
Method of preparation:
Preparing Mango layer:
  1. In a small bowl take 10 gms of gelatin and add half a cup of boiled water. Mix well and keep this aside for 15 minutes.
  2. In a saucepan, add whipping cream and sugar. Mix that well and let it boil by continuously stirring.
  3. Add gelatin mixture and continue boiling for 1 to 2 minutes.
  4. Remove from heat add in vanilla and stir well. Allow this to cool down.
  5. Strain and pour the mixture to 6 silicon molds (Fill half of the mold) If you are using small cups, place the serving glass at an angle. Strain and pour the cream mixture into the glasses.
  6. Cover the mold with a cling wrap and keep in the refrigerator for 2 hours or until set.

Preparing the mango layer :
  1. In a small bowl take 10 gms of gelatin and add half a cup of boiled water. Mix well and keep this aside for 15 minutes.
  2. Boil the mango puree with some sugar to taste. Add in gelatin mixture an slightly boil until the gelatin is completely dissolved.
  3. Remove from heat and stir in vanilla essence and let cool down.
  4. Pour the mango mixture over the firm vanilla panna cotta. Fill the remaining portion of glasses in which we poured vanilla mixture.
  5. Chill in the refrigerator for 2-4 hours or until set.
  6. Unmold the panna cotta from the mols and serve immediately.
Top with some chopped mangoes and Mint leaves for garnishing.. Enjoy..
